Transaction 8ba8ece01b5e841f93c76c35fa8bbe67cb9591617bfe34ea8e64f4342a08b3ae
1 Input
1 Outputs
- 8ba8ece01b5e841f93c76c35fa8bbe67cb9591617bfe34ea8e64f4342a08b3ae:0
value 6196901
address 1HFSZo6gyGNPiEDMToc6HHM8Rws3G9CZSn